The Bourne Canalmen will challenge the Upper Cape Cod RVT Rams at 3:30 p.m. on Wednesday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
Bourne came up short against Old Rochester Regional on Monday, falling 12-3. The Canalmen haven't had much luck with the Bulldogs recently, as the team has come up short the last four times they've met.
Nauset Regional hit Upper Cape Cod RVT with a five-run fifth inning on Tuesday, which goes a long way in explaining the final result. The Rams lost 15-3 to the Warriors.
Upper Cape Cod RVT sa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Meadow Diede (Captain), who went 1-for-3 with one run.
Bourne's loss dropped their record down to 1-13. As for Upper Cape Cod RVT, their defeat dropped their record down to 5-10.
Everything went Bourne's way against Upper Cape Cod RVT when the teams last played back in May of 2018, as Bourne made off with a 16-5 victory. Do the Canalmen have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Rams tur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
